Safeguards for Any Future Legal Proceedings

When a divorce is over, most spouses take a long-awaited sigh of relief. However, depending on what kind of attorney was on the other side this sigh could be short lived. Many will give more in divorce “settlements” than a judge would from the bench luring the other party into believing they have “won”. Shortly thereafter, the same previously generous spouse will file to amend child support, or adjust medical benefits, or will remarry or move thereby shifting visitation. It is important to think ahead. It is critical to think of your finances after your divorce or custody matter is final as all such records would be subpoenaed if any other legal matter were to arise in the future.
